starting

My Daughter has a 1990 Probe LX and when the car is run for awhile and she turns it off and parks. If it is still pretty warm it won't stay running, will start but will run rough and quit. If she let's it cool down it will start and keep running. I need any suggestions on where to start or what to look for.

Re: starting

There are several sensors under the hood which can become heat sensitive when they are on the threshold of failing. This condition can come from the heat of the electricity flowing through them or simply the heat of the engine compartment. When you park and shut the engine off, the temperature of the engine and engine compartment will get hotter for a period of time due to the fact the air is no longer flowing through the radiator cooling the water and engine compartment and the water pump is no longer circulating coolant.

The Mass Air Flow sensor will get hotter because no air is being pulled through to cool it by engine vacumn. You can do a quick check of the MAF sensor by running cold water across the housing and see if the problem goes away.

Check to see if you have any trouble codes coming up for any of the sensors.

Also could be caused by the fuel lines getting hot and creating some vapor lock problems.

Does the engine want to diesel ( keep running ruff ) after you shut it off?
